Expires: 2027-12-30
Success Rate 89%
Verified
Expires: 2027-12-30
Success Rate 76%
Verified
Expires: 2027-12-30
Success Rate 77%
Verified
Expires: 2027-12-30
Success Rate 35%
Verified
Expires: 2027-12-30
Success Rate 47%
Verified
Expires: 2027-12-30
Success Rate 30%
Verified
Expires: 2027-12-30
Success Rate 92%
Verified
Expires: 2027-12-30
Success Rate 26%
Verified
Expires: 2027-12-30
Success Rate 52%
Verified
Expires: 2027-12-30
Success Rate 83%
Verified
Expires: 2027-12-30
Success Rate 20%
Verified
Expires: 2027-12-30
Success Rate 24%
Verified